Hello (Gen)World — GenWorlds Overview
GenWorlds is an event-based communication framework for building multi-agent systems. It enables developers to create an ecosystem of Generative AI applications where AI agents act as independent entities with specialized personalities, memories, and expertise. The platform emphasizes modularity, scalability, and interoperability to power robust GenAI applications.
What you can build
- All-In RoundTable: summon history’s brightest minds for group discussions where AI agents collaborate, brainstorm, and provide expert input.
- Customizable environments: design every aspect of your world, including AI agents, objects, goals, and memories.
- Plug-n-Play: a library of ready-made memories and tools that can be deployed within GenWorlds with ease.
- Third-party integrations: connect existing agents and worlds from the marketplace to amplify capabilities.
How GenWorlds works
- Event-based architecture connects multiple AI agents across environments.
- Agents can be configured with different cognitive processes (Tree of Thoughts, Chain of Thought, AutoGPT) to suit their purpose.
- Coordination protocols provide structured interaction patterns (token-bearer, serialized processing, etc.) for efficient task execution.
- A scalable design supports WebSocket and multiple interfaces to meet varying performance needs.
Key Features
- Event-based multi-agent framework for coordinated AI systems
- Customizable environments: agents, objects, goals, and memories
- Scalable architecture with WebSocket and multi-interface support
- Plug-n-Play repository of memories and tools
- Cognitive process options: Tree of Thoughts, Chain of Thoughts, AutoGPT, etc.
- Coordination protocols for efficient agent collaboration (token-bearer, serialized processing)
- 3rd party GenWorld integration via marketplace for extended capabilities
- Strong community and collaboration focus (developers, enthusiasts, innovators)
How to Use GenWorlds (High-Level)
- Define your world and agent configurations (personality, memories, goals).
- Choose cognitive processes and coordination protocols that fit the tasks.
- Add tools and memories from the repository (plug-n-play).
- Connect external agents/worlds via marketplace integrations.
- Run and monitor the multi-agent orchestration across interfaces.
Use Cases & Examples
- All-In RoundTable: assemble a panel of AI agents with diverse expertise to ideate on a topic.
- Complex decision-making simulations, planning, and prototyping of GenAI workflows.
- Collaborative problem solving across specialized AI agents with memory sharing.
Community & Ecosystem
GenWorlds is positioned as a vibrant community-driven platform for developers, AI enthusiasts, and innovators. It emphasizes collaboration, knowledge sharing, and mutual growth. The ecosystem includes testimonials and endorsements from industry leaders with plans for ongoing growth and integration.
Safety & Considerations
- As with any GenAI platform, ensure responsible use, appropriate testing, and clear ownership of agent outputs when deploying in real-world scenarios.
Core Features Summary
- Event-based framework for multi-agent coordination
- Customizable worlds including agents, objects, goals, and memories
- Scalable architecture with WebSocket and multi-interface support
- Plug-n-Play memories and tools library
- Multiple cognitive processing modes (Tree of Thoughts, Chain of Thoughts, AutoGPT)
- Flexible coordination protocols (token-bearer, serialized processing)
- 3rd party marketplace integrations to extend capabilities
- Community-driven, collaborative development and knowledge sharing